Imran Khan Cries Foul On Yasin Malik’s Conviction, Calls It ‘illegal Imprisonment’

Former Pakistan Prime Minister Imran Khan on Wednesday openly supported terrorist Yasin Malik ahead of the latter’s sentencing by the Special National Investigation Agency (NIA) court later today. Taking it to Twitter, Khan criticised the Indian government over what, according to him was its fascist tactics against Yasmin Malik.

Imran Khan backs Yasin Malik
Taking to Twitter, Imran Khan claimed that Yasin Malik was being illegally convicted on fake terror charges. He asserted that the international community must take note and act against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s Hindutva fascist regime’s terrorism in IIOJK. Notably, incumbent Pakistan PM Shehbaz Sharif also shared a similar opinion regarding Yasin Malik and slammed the Indian government over the separatist leader’s conviction.

Another Pakistani Minister Khawaja Salman Rafique has put Yasin Malik’s picture on his official Twitter profile and condemned the sentencing of the Kashmiri leader. He tweeted, “Indian judiciary is going to punish Hurriyat leader Yasin Malik by upholding all the principles of justice, which has exposed the face of the Indian fascist government and justice system. The United Nations has declared in its charter that the struggle for legitimate freedom is the right of every human being. We stand with Yasin Malik”.
